把两个数进行质因数分解,然后把公共的因数找出来,其中最大的一个就是它们的最大公因数。将两个数相除,得到的余数记下来,然后将除数和余数一起再继续相除,直到余数为0为止。最后得到的那个除数就是这两个数的最大公因数。2、求最小公倍数的方法:对于任意两个整数a,b,它们的最小公倍数为LC...
随后可以得到最小公倍数,它是两个整数的乘积除以它们的最大公因数。在c语言中,我们可以定义一个变量存储最大公因数,定义一个变量存储两个整数的乘积,然后利用这两个变量来求解最小公倍数。 通过上述介绍,可以知道如何使用辗转相除法运用c程序求最大公因数和最小公倍数的步骤。掌握此算法的能力可以帮助我们在日常...
44. 最小公倍数求法就比较简单了,求出最大公因数后,之间用a*b/gcd(a,b)即可 结语 文章仅作为学习笔记,记录从0到1的一个过程 希望对您有所帮助,如有错误欢迎小伙伴指正~
这样,你就得到了最大公因数和最小公倍数之间的转换公式,于是"求最小公倍数"这个问题可以转化为"求最大公因数"。而要求最大公因数,可以借助辗转相除法。辗转相除法可以这样理解:设 a、b 的最大公因数为 c (假设 a > b),则 a = c * na,b = c * nb,且易得 na 和 nb 互质。现在执行 a % b,...
最小公倍数是指能同时将两数整除的最小倍数,而最大公约数是则是能被两数同时整除的最小因数。最小公倍数有个特点,就是最小为两数中的较大值,最大为两数的乘积;最小公倍数则是最小为1,最大为两数中较小值(如果两数相同,那么最大公约数、最小公倍数是它们本身)🎉🎉🎉 ...
第一个公因数即为它们的最小公倍数。2、定理法:使用定理求最小公倍数(两个整数的最小公倍数等于两数之积除以两个数的最大公因数),需要先求出两个整数的最大公因数,最大公因数这里采用辗转相除法。 不考虑负数,求负数的最小公倍数本就是无意义的(相当于求两个正数的最大公倍数)
这是数学动画《最大公因数》,赶紧点开来看一看吧! 《公因数与最大公因数》 已关注关注重播分享赞关闭观看更多更多退出全屏视频加载失败,请刷新页面再试刷新视频详情 《短除法求最大公因数》 已关注关注重播分享赞关闭观看更多更多退出全屏视频加载失败,请刷新页面再试刷新视频详情 ...
我们也可以利用分解质因数的方法比较简便地求出两个数的最小公倍数。 例如求30和24的最小公倍数。30=2×3×5 24=2×3×430和24的最小公倍数=2×3×5×4=120。这种方法是把30和24分别质因数后观察相同的质因数只取一个如23把各自独有的质因数全部乘进去所得的积就是这两个数的...
printf("最小公倍数:%d\n",m*n/a); return 0; } 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. 打印1000以内的完数,并输出因子: #include<stdio.h> int main() { int i,j;
1 质因数分解法。 质因数:如果一个数的因数是质数,这个因数就是它的质因数。 分解质因数:把一个合数用质因数相乘的形式表示出来,叫作分解质因数。2 短除法。短除法是求最大公因数的一种方法,也可用来求最小公倍数。求几个数最大公因数的方法,开始时用观察比较的方法,即:先把每个数的因数找...